TARGET AUDIENCE: GRADES 7-9 MATH TEACHERS, ADMINISTRATORS AND COACHES ARE ENCOURAGED TO ATTEND

Rich tasks, collaborative work, number talks, problem-based learning, direct instruction…with so many possible approaches, how do we know which ones work the best? In Visible Learning for Mathematics, six acclaimed educators assert it’s not about which one—it’s about when—and show you how to design high-impact instruction so all students demonstrate more than a year’s worth of mathematics learning for a year spent in school.

Our Math Collaborative Communities will parallel the conversations and content shared in the Visible Learning for Mathematics series (separate registration at, https://www.crcpd.ab.ca/program/1465).   You are welcome to register for both the Visible Learning in Math series, as well as the Math Collaborative Community, and you are also welcome to choose only the Math Collaborative Community (we will share the highlights with you in our discussions).

With our division 3 colleagues, we will meet 2 times in person, and we will begin our conversations online in order to dig deeper into the content of Visible Learning for Mathematics, and to share and collaborate with each other.  We will have access to an ongoing eCommunity, called SmartTalk, where we will continue to share experiences, ideas and resources over the entire school year (membership in this eCommunity is automatically included).
